Follow the steps to track account activity with Audit Trail on your MacBook

  1. Open the website of the document management platform in your web browser and log into your account using your credentials.
  2. Once logged in, navigate to your dashboard where you can view all your documents and activities.
  3. Locate the document for which you wish to track activity and select it to open in the editor.
  4. In the document view, look for the option that allows you to access account activity or history related to that document.
  5. Review the audit trail information, which includes timestamps, actions taken, and user activity, to ensure you have a comprehensive understanding of interactions with the document.
  6. Once you have finished reviewing the audit trail, you can choose to download the document, export it, or share it directly with others as needed.

Go to the Applications section of the hard drive. Open the Utilities folder within the Applications section. Double-click on the Activity Monitor icon to open the utility. Review the tabs at the bottom of the Activity Monitor to see information and statistics concerning the computers performance.
Check the Login History in Terminal To do this, open up Terminal on your Mac. Type in last and press Enter. This will list all the login events with your account username and the exact login time. You can use this to guess whether someone else may have logged in to your Mac behind your back.

Processes are programs running on your Mac. Processes can be apps, system apps used by macOS or invisible background processes. Use Activity Monitor to get information about these processes, including how much memory and CPU time the processes are using. In the Console app on your Mac, click the Activities button in the toolbar (or use the Touch Bar). If the Activities button is dimmed, click Start in the toolbar.
